Pet euthanasia typically costs between $50 and $300, depending on location, the type of procedure, and additional services like cremation. Veterinarians first began using pentobarbital in the 1930s, and it is still regarded as the most humane way to euthanize a pet. Pet euthanasia is the medical procedure of ending an animal's life with medication.
